Job Description

 

KEMM Advisory Sdn Bhd is recruiting an experienced Audit Senior to support external statutory-audit engagements undertaken by TCT & Co, the audit practice operating under the KEMM Advisory umbrella.

The successful candidate will be legally employed by KEMM Advisory Sdn Bhd and assigned to TCT & Co’s Audit team. For all audit engagements, the candidate will work under the functional direction of TCT & Co’s Audit Partner and designated audit reviewer.

This position is suitable for an experienced external auditor who can independently manage audit assignments, communicate confidently with clients, guide junior team members and progress towards an Audit Supervisor or Audit Manager role.

Key Responsibilities

  •  Plan, execute and complete external statutory-audit engagements for a portfolio of Malaysian SME clients.
    • Manage assigned audit engagements from initial planning through completion.
    • Prepare and review audit working papers and supporting documentation.
    • Identify key audit risks, accounting issues and areas requiring further investigation.
    • Review financial statements, audit schedules and supporting documents.
    • Communicate directly with clients regarding audit queries, outstanding information and audit findings.
    • Resolve accounting and audit issues arising during engagements.
    • Ensure audit assignments are completed accurately and within agreed deadlines.
    • Guide, supervise and review the work of Audit Associates and interns.
    • Monitor the progress of assigned engagements and follow up on outstanding matters.
    • Discuss significant audit and accounting matters with the Audit Partner and designated audit reviewer.
    • Assist with the finalisation of audit files and financial statements.
    • Use audit software, digital tools and technology to improve audit quality and efficiency.

Job Requirements

Qualifications: 

  •  Diploma or Degree specifically in Accounting; or a recognised professional accounting qualification such as ACCA, ICAEW, CPA, MICPA or an equivalent qualification, whether completed or actively in progress.
    • At least three years of relevant external statutory-audit experience with a Malaysian audit or public-practice firm.
    • Practical experience managing audit engagements from planning through completion.
    • Good working knowledge of MPERS, financial reporting requirements and Malaysian statutory-audit procedures.
    • Ability to prepare and review audit working papers and financial statements.
    • Ability to independently manage multiple audit assignments and deadlines.
    • Experience communicating directly with clients and resolving outstanding audit matters.
    • Ability to guide and review junior Audit team members.
    • Good written and verbal communication skills.
    • Responsible, organised and attentive to detail.
    • Ready to take greater ownership and progress into a leadership role.

Applicants whose academic qualifications are in unrelated fields will only be considered if they are actively pursuing or have completed a recognised professional accounting qualification and meet the required external-audit experience.

An experienced Audit Associate or Audit Semi-Senior may be considered only if the candidate has at least three years of external statutory-audit experience and is capable of independently handling substantially complete audit assignments.
